Https://gildedmusicpress.com/ #758471. Published by https://gildedmusicpress.com/ (A0.1158195). A hypercube is a theoretical cuboid-like fourth-dimensional object. In an attempt to explain spatial dimentions, I created an 18-minute video presentation titled “Dimensions Unfurled†exposing some initial fallacies of common thought, which can be seen on YouTube. All of the music for the above-mentioned video is original. There are two trumpet duets in the section that depicts a hypercube net folding into a hypercube model, starting at 13’20†and 14’51, respectively. Both duets are published in a collection titled “Fifteen-Course Dinner for Two†(available through Gilded Music Press). The two duets share thematic material, and are combined and greatly expanded for this present major six-minute work for brass quintet, “Building a Hypercubeâ€. The first short duet, “Drawing a Hypercube Netâ€, is presented as the quintet’s introduction, quite faithfully to the original, shared through five parts with harmonic expansion. The material from the second duet is essentially unadulterated starting at measure 27, spanning through measure 70 (up to letter D). From there, the development of thematic material is extensive and interesting, morphing into Escher-types of additional themes and melodies, many of which overlap and intertwine in a fascinatingly complex manner. This unsettling compositional style is indicative of years of profound pondering to fathom the mysterious matter of the fourth spatial dimension. Musically the piece is motivically and thematically unified. All the parts share in the rhythmic complexity fitting for the ponderous topic. The form is roughly sonata form with an introduction and coda, though the recapitulation (Del Segno) occurs in its original key. The majority of the piece (about three minutes, almost exactly half) is the symbolically explorative development section, from D to O. A point of interest: in spite of the piece’s high harmonic rhythm, the introduction is diatonically modal (G Mixolydian). The exposition, after a brief building transition, shifts to the relative D Dorian mode. The lengthy development section shifts tonal centers throughout, visiting various major and minor keys. Beginning at letter O, modality returns for a smooth transition into the recapitulation. The piece ends with an exhilarating coda.

The only one of Chaucer’s works that is scientific, not literary, in nature, A Treatise on the Astrolabe represents the oldest known English-language scientific manual and is a personal manual for his son on how to use an astrolabe, an ancient astronomical instrument. The that this work was created for a practical rather than artistic purpose was particularly appealing – it called to mind Walter Miller’s A Canticle for Leibowitz, when Brother Francis creates an illumination of a relic of St. Leibowitz, unaware that the relic was in fact a simple, and quite ordinary, circuit diagram.Presented here are seven songs divided among four parts. The first part, Prelude, contains one song, a setting of Chaucer’s personal introduction to his son, Lewis. The second, Here Begynneth the descripcioun of thin Astrolabie, contains three songs describing various components of the astrolabe. The worken the verrey pracktik of the forseide conclusions follows with two songs explaining the use of the astrolabe to calculate the position of the sun and the time of dawn and dusk; here, the words are spoken rather than sung. Postlude concludes the work in a style reminiscent of the opening, unmeasured material, using for its text the humble conclusion to Chaucer’s introduction.I am very grateful to soprano Tiffany DuMouchelle and percussionist Steve Solook, who I first approached in 2011 about a potential Chaucer cycle, as well as bassist Scott Worthington, who came to the project later but no less enthusiastically; without their support this piece would not have been possible.With the purchase, you are authorized to print a copy of the score for each member of the ensemble for the purposes of rehearsal and performance. The John Goss tune, LAUDA ANIMA, is the source of this majestic arrangement for 2-3 or 3-6 octaves which is appropriate throughout the church year. Beginning with a fanfare introduction, the first stanza is presented in a powerful, straight-forward style. Two softer, more flowing stanzas are next, featuring LV accompaniments, a treble counter-melody, the tune in the middle range, and an eighth note obbligato. A crescendo leads into the fanfare sounds of the introduction and a brilliant, shimmering conclusion.

UPC: 749193009444.3, 4 or 5 octaves o Christmas o Level 2+ o Optional 3, 4 or 5 octaves handchimes and violin o This accessible setting of the beloved carol is enhanced by rich harmonic treatment and the use of optional violin. Phrases of the carol melody are interspersed with original material that serves as interludes as well as the introduction. Handbells and handchimes alternate, with the chimes playing the introduction and interludes and the bells playing the carol melody. If desired, the handchime and handbell parts may be played antiphonally by two different choirs.

This Prelude on the Christmas carol tune Christmas Song (There's a Song in the Air) is the first of two settings I have created based on this tune.  This setting requires only a two-manual organ and is of moderate difficulty.  Structurally, the piece begins with an introduction that makes use of the dotted eighth/sixteenth rhythm that pervades the tune itself.  A fresh harmonization of the first two phrases of the tune follows.  They are succeeded in turn by an interlude similar to the introduction.  A harmonization of the third and fourth phrases of the tune is then presented.  A shorter interlude leads to a varied restatement of the last phrase, itself followed by a brief postlude, again employing the aforementioned dotted rhythm.  I have provided a full-length recording to aid the prospective buyer in the decision-making process.  I encourage you to search he Sheet Music Plus or the Sheet Music Direct website for other hymn arrangements of mine, some for organ and others for piano.
